  14. Just got round to trying to fit my door pin LEDs today, id made the 2 door pin surrounds with LEDs in a while ago and put them to one side and tbh forgot id made them till you posted this up! And dammit the alarm feed to the original LED will only run 1 LED. I wired up the 2 side ones and all of them died, took the additional 2 off the wire and the original started working again, so that was that plan scrapped, tut. Good job I tested first before tearing down both doors to wire them up! I've relocated the original one to the windscreen demister strip instead, much more visible from outside the
